Air Liquide increases its biomethane production capacity in the United States


(AOF) – Air Liquide is expanding its biomethane production capacities in the United States, with the construction of two new production units. Located in Center Township, Pennsylvania, and Holland Township, Michigan, they will process waste from dairy farms. As part of a circular economy approach, these units will contribute to the emergence of a low-carbon society.

Armelle Levieux, member of the Air Liquide executive committee and director of innovation: “With these two new production units, Air Liquide is strengthening its presence on the American market for biomethane production. These investments in the United States are in in line with the priorities of our Advance strategic plan for 2025, which inseparably links growth and a sustainable future. Biomethane is part of the portfolio of solutions developed by Air Liquide to support the decarbonization of its customers in the industrial and transport sectors. “
